dc.description.abstract | Pneumatic tyres are nowadays among the most widespread industrialproducts and, hence, handling tyres that have reached their end-of-life is indeed acritical issue. This Chapter provides readers with the key facts about tyre productionand consumption. Particularly, it describes the raw materials which they are madefrom, and summarises the main classifications currently accepted worldwide. Thetypical product life-cycle is shortly outlined before analysing the possibility ofrecycling waste tyres for producing new products. Relevant properties of concretereinforced with recycled fibres are presented, with special focus on thepost-cracking behaviour of these composite materials. Emphasis is given to thesuitability of using recycled fibres obtained from waste tyres as partial or totalreplacement of industrial steel fibres for obtaining fibre reinforced concrete. | |
